Damaged roof replacement services involve removing and replacing sections or the entire roof structure to restore its integrity and functionality. This process typically begins with a thorough inspection to assess the extent of damage, which may be caused by severe weather, age, or other structural issues. Once the damaged materials are identified, contractors carefully remove the compromised roofing components, such as shingles, tiles, or underlying decking. The new roofing materials are then installed according to industry standards, ensuring durability and proper protection against the elements.

These services address common problems associated with roof damage, including leaks, water intrusion, mold growth, and structural weakening. A compromised roof can lead to interior water damage, which may affect ceilings, walls, and insulation. Over time, unresolved damage can compromise the safety of the property, increase energy costs, and result in more extensive repairs. Replacing a damaged roof helps prevent further deterioration, restores the property's protective barrier, and enhances overall safety and value.

The overview below groups typical Damaged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saunderstown, RI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Replacement Costs - Damaged roof repl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size and materials used. For example, a standard residential roof in Saunderstown might cost around $8,000 to $12,000. Costs can vary based on the extent of damage and roof complexity.

Material Expenses - The choice of roofing material influences the overall cost, with asphalt shingles costing approximately $3 to $7 per square foot. Metal roofs may range from $7 to $12 per square foot, affecting the total replacement price. Local pros can provide estimates based on material preferences.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for damaged roof replacement generally range between $1,500 and $4,000. These fees depend on roof size, pitch, and accessibility. Experienced contractors in the area can offer detailed quotes after assessment.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include debris removal, permits, or structural repairs, which can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These factors vary based on the specific damage and local regulations. Pros can help determine the full scope of potential exp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of roof damage? Signs of roof damage include missing or broken shingles, visible leaks inside the building, water stains on ceilings, and damaged flashing or vents.

How long does a damaged roof replacement typically take? The duration of a damaged roof replacement var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ific project.

Will my insurance cover roof replacement due to damage? Insurance coverage for roof replacement depends on the cause of damage and policy details; contacting your insurance provider can clarify coverage options.

What should I consider when choosing a roofing contractor? When selecting a contractor, consider their experience, reputation, and ability to provide quality workmanship, along with clear communication and transparency.

How can I prevent future roof damage? Regular inspections, prompt repairs of minor issues, and keeping gutters clear can help minimize the risk of future damage to the roof.
